The GRE test, also known as the GRE General test, is administered by ETS and is one of the world's largest assessment programs for graduate admissions to business or law schools. It is accepted by thousands of universities and colleges worldwide. The GRE exam is a standardized test used to assess a candidate's overall academic readiness for graduate school. What is the GRE General Test? The GRE General Test evaluates a candidate's analytical writing, quantitative ability, and verbal reasoning skills. There are three formats for the GRE General Test:   ● The GRE Computer Based Test: is the GRE General Test administered on a computer at a GRE-approved testing centre. This online version of the GRE test is the most popular way to take the GRE General Test. ● GRE Paper Based Test: is a GRE test that is taken offline in locations with limited Internet or computer access.
